Which pair of expressions is equivalent using the Associative Property of Multiplication?

Mathematics
1 answer:
RUDIKE [14]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

In the associative property of multiplication, the product of the multiplication of 3 or more numbers is the same irrespective of how they are grouped. This means that irrespective of the bracket or which number comes first, the product will always be the same.

From the given scenarios, the pair of expressions that are equivalent using the Associative Property of Multiplication are

B 6(4a ⋅ 2) = (4a ⋅ 2) ⋅ 6

C 6(4a ⋅ 2) = 6 ⋅ 4a ⋅ 2

D6(4a ⋅ 2) = (6 ⋅ 4a) ⋅ 2

The results are the same irrespective of the arrangement of the numbers.

What expression would give the number of ways to choose a group of 7 from a group of 15?
ipn [44]
C(15, 7)
(15 * 14 * 13 * 12 * 11 * 10 * 9)/(7 * 6 * 5 * 4 * 3 * 2 * 1) = 6435 groups
